Statuette

Webster's Dictionary 1913

Stat′u‐ette″ (–ĕt″), n. [F.; cf. It. statuetta.] A small statue; — usually applied to a figure much less than life size, especially when of marble or bronze, or of plaster or clay as a preparation for the marble or bronze, as distinguished from a figure in terra cotta or the like. Cf. Figurine.
